      <p>LDS Church leader and polygamist Hiram Clawson pursued many careers during his life in Utah. He acted as clerk to Brigham Young in charge of all of Young's private business dealings, was active in Utah dramatics, serving as manager of the Salt Lake Theater, was director of ZCMI, and was treasurer of Salt Lake City. His collection includes portraits of himself, his family, church leaders, and scenes of Salt Lake City, circa 1880.</p>
